Image Quality
A. Daytime Photography
In well-lit conditions, the iPhone 15 excels in capturing excellent sharpness and detail due to its higher resolution sensor, providing accurate and vibrant colors with a wide color gamut. On the other hand, the Nothing Phone 2a delivers good sharpness and detail with natural and pleasing colors but may suffer from limited dynamic range. The iPhone 15 stands out with its excellent dynamic range, preserving details in both bright and dark areas.
B. Low-Light Photography
When it comes to low-light photography, the iPhone 15 outshines the Nothing Phone 2a by offering significantly less noise, better detail preservation, and accurate colors in challenging lighting conditions. The iPhone 15’s larger sensor and advanced night mode algorithms contribute to its impressive low-light performance.
